Просмотр исходной картинки после того, как оставят комментарий в DLE

Алексей10 лет в сервисе
Данные заказчика будут вам доступны после подачи заявки
03.10.2019

Здравствуйте. Нужно сделать плагин для cms DataLife Engine версии 13.2 и 13.3. Я на сайте делаю фотоальбомы. В одной новости выводится одна картинка. Хочу организовать скачивание этой картинки только после того, как оставят комментарий. Пример того, как выглядит на сайте новость с картинкой, можно посмотреть на прикреплённом скриншоте.

Суть плагина:

Допустим у меня есть два дополнительных поля типа "Загружаемое изображение". В первое поле я загружаю картинку, на которую накладывается watermark. Под ней написано: "Оставьте комментарий к этой картинке, обновите страницу и сможете скачать её без watermark". Во второе поле я загружаю ту же самую картинку, на которую watermark не накладывается. После того, как пользователь прокомментировал новость и обновил страницу, ему показывается картинка из второго дополнительного поля и надпись, чтобы он оставил комментарий естественно не отображается больше.

Дополнительная информация:

1. Наложение Watermark можно поставить в настройках дополнительного поля в самом Dle. Это стандартная функция. Поэтому его наложение не нужно прописывать в плагине.

2. Важный пункт! Нужно написать лёгкий плагин, чтобы было по минимуму нагрузки на сайт, БД, сервер и т.д.

Можете предложить и свой вариант реализации.